Summary: | Fibromyalgia syndrome is a chronic debilitating condition characterized by body pain and stiffness, fatigue, insomnia, depression, and digestive complaints. Although this is a relatively recent disease diagnosis in Western medicine, Chinese medical practitioners have been treating these symptoms for more than 2,000 years. Sufferers of fibromyalgia will learn the Chinese medical theory of the cause of this condition, as well as safe, simple, low-cost home therapies to prevent and heal this common problem. Included is information about Chinese dietary therapy, acupuncture, Chinese herbs and teas, Chinese foot reflexology, and finding a professional practitioner of Chinese medicine. |
